Shredded Green Beans

Elevate your vegetable side dish game with this quick and flavorful recipe for Shredded Green Beans. Tender-crisp green beans are thinly sliced for maximum flavor absorption and sautéed with caramelized yellow onions and fragrant garlic. A savory blend of soy sauce and sesame oil adds umami depth, while a pinch of red chili flakes (optional) provides a subtle kick of heat. Ready in just 20 minutes, this dish pairs beautifully with rice, noodles, or your favorite main course, making it a versatile and healthy addition to your dinner table. 🥘 Ingredients

9 items
  • 500 grams fresh green beans
  • 1 medium yellow onion
  • 3 pieces garlic cloves
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on sesame oil
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oons red chili flakes (optional)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Wash the green beans thoroughly and p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el.

2

Trim the ends of the green beans and cut them into thin slices lengthwise using a sharp knife or a mandoline.

3

Peel the yellow onion and slice it thinly into half-moons.

4

Peel and finely mince the garlic cloves.

5

Heat olive o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.

6

Add the sliced onion to the skillet and sauté for 2–3 minutes until they begin to soften and turn translucent.

7

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 30 seconds, ensuring not to burn it.

8

Add the shredded green beans to the skillet, tossing them with the onions and garlic.

9

Season the mixture with soy sauce, sesame oil, salt, black pepper, and red chili flakes if desired. Stir to coat the green beans evenly.

10

Cook for about 5–7 minutes, stirring frequently, until the green beans are tender-crisp and lightly browned in spots.

11

Remove the skillet from heat and transfer the shredded green beans to a serving dish.

12

Serve warm as a side dish to complement rice, noodles, or your favorite protein.
